Effect
Cartermany by Peter Nardy is a versatile prop designed for mentalism and card magic routines. The effect involves a spectator selecting a card or making a choice, which is then revealed in an impossible or surprising way. The prop enhances the mystery by allowing the performer to uncover hidden information without any apparent method.
Full Details
Cartermany consists of specially designed cards that integrate seamlessly into mentalism and card-based routines. The prop is compact, making it easy to carry in a wallet or close-up case. It works well with standard playing cards, ESP cards, or even tarot decks, adding an extra layer of deception. The method is subtle and requires minimal handling, making it practical for real-world performances.

Information on How Difficult It Is to Perform
Cartermany is not technically demanding. The method is straightforward, and the prop does most of the work. However, proper presentation and timing are key to maximizing its impact. Performers should practice integrating it naturally into their routines to maintain a smooth flow.
